Web1. mar 2001 · Periprosthetically, fibroblasts [16], [55] and macrophages [23], [26] are directly affected by wear particles. Not only are these particles implicated in bone resorption, but in vivo studies have indicated that they also decrease bone formation [17], [18]. At least some of this inhibition may be due to direct interacton of osteoblasts with the ... Web14. mar 2024 · The Swedish Hip Arthroplasty Register reports a 34 % failure rate of osteosynthesis for this type of fracture. When, in addition, the fractures are atypical, the rate of complications may conceivably be even higher. Atypical femoral fracture that occurs periprosthetically has, to our knowledge, not been discussed previously.
